For squish, put the spark plug at the middle (long thread is a little better)
External diameter...from 71 to
71.5 mm
Angle squish about 0.1mm
(from 0.1 to 0.2) more than the piston,
measure where is more thinnerSurface squish 1/2 total surface
Small
radius(1/2 diameter) squish 2 or 3mm
Chamber volume, if you have good exaust > 190° from 21to 21.5 cm3
Squish from 0.8 to 1mm... from 0.8 to 0.9 is better for race
Those cylinders top I have made are running on a french championship since 2 years
When the cylinders top are doing, do'nt used 1 of them to have equal squish at both, you must used the cylinder and not the cylinder top
